CrashtestDawnie and Koolbeanz, have you tried the exercise for Benign Paroxysmal Positional Vertigo? My husband has it as well. It has worked for him on most occurrences. Sit on your bed or yoga mat with your feet in front of you as if you were going to lie down. Make sure you have a pillow where your head will land. Fold your arms Mortisha Adams style across your chest, turn your head to the right and slowly lower yourself down until you are lying flat. You may feel like you are going to passout, but you won't. Repeat with your head now turned to the left.
